Physics-Based Platformer Human Fall Flat Launches Two New Levels
Human Fall Flat, the physics-based puzzle platformer, receives two exciting new levels: Port and Underwater, now available on Android!
Exploring the New Levels
The Port level transports players to a stunning archipelago vacation spot. Explore a charming town with winding paths, and enjoy sailing the open waters. This level demands sharp teamwork, whether playing solo or with friends.
Dive into the Underwater level for an adventure beneath the waves. Explore vibrant marine environments, ancient ruins, an abandoned lab, and even ride a giant jellyfish! Expect numerous physics-based challenges and unexpected surprises.

Human Fall Flat: A Recap
Released in 2019 by 505 Games, Curve Games, and No Brakes Games, Human Fall Flat challenges players in surreal, physics-driven dreamscapes. Play solo or team up with up to four players.
Explore diverse environments, from castles and mansions to Aztec ruins and snowy peaks. The open-ended level design encourages exploration and the discovery of hidden paths and secrets.
Extensive customization options let you dress your character in various outfits, from astronauts to ninjas. Mix and match heads, upper and lower body parts, and colors to create unique looks.
Human Fall Flat is available on the Google Play Store for $2.99, with the new levels offered as a free update. More levels are planned for the future.
